Theme connexion et inscription et padding content pour question 11

This commit is contained in:
Aymeric SERRA 2023-02-08 19:09:30 +01:00
parent c6920ba713
commit 6c3543b72f
Signed by: oupson
GPG Key ID: 3BD88615552EFCB7
3 changed files with 53 additions and 39 deletions

View File

@ -19,7 +19,8 @@
<nav class="navbar navbar-expand-lg navbar-dark bg-dark"> <nav class="navbar navbar-expand-lg navbar-dark bg-dark">
<div class="container-fluid"> <div class="container-fluid">
<a class="navbar-brand" href="#">CC34</a> <a class="navbar-brand" href="#">CC34</a>
<button class="navbar-toggler" type="button" data-bs-toggle="collapse" data-bs-target="#navbarSupportedContent" aria-controls="navbarSupportedContent" aria-expanded="false" aria-label="Toggle navigation"> <button class="navbar-toggler" type="button" data-bs-toggle="collapse" data-bs-target="#navbarSupportedContent"
aria-controls="navbarSupportedContent" aria-expanded="false" aria-label="Toggle navigation">
<span class="navbar-toggler-icon"></span> <span class="navbar-toggler-icon"></span>
</button> </button>
<div class="collapse navbar-collapse" id="navbarSupportedContent"> <div class="collapse navbar-collapse" id="navbarSupportedContent">
@ -43,7 +44,11 @@
{% endif %} {% endif %}
</div> </div>
</nav> </nav>
<div class="container">{% block body %}{% endblock %}</div> <div class="container">
<main class="pt-4">
{% block body %}{% endblock %}
</main>
</div>
</body> </body>

View File

@ -1,19 +1,25 @@
{% extends 'base.html.twig' %} {% extends 'base.html.twig' %}
{% block title %}Register{% endblock %} {% block title %}Inscription{% endblock %}
{% block body %} {% block body %}
<h1>Register</h1> <h1>Inscription</h1>
{{ form_start(registrationForm) }} {{ form_start(registrationForm) }}
{{ form_row(registrationForm.email) }} {{ form_row(registrationForm.email) }}
<div class="row">
<div class="col">
{{ form_row(registrationForm.nom) }} {{ form_row(registrationForm.nom) }}
</div>
<div class="col">
{{ form_row(registrationForm.prenom) }} {{ form_row(registrationForm.prenom) }}
</div>
</div>
{{ form_row(registrationForm.plainPassword, { {{ form_row(registrationForm.plainPassword, {
label: 'Password' label: 'Mot de passe'
}) }} }) }}
<button type="submit" class="btn">Register</button> <button type="submit" class="btn btn-primary">S'incrire</button>
{{ form_end(registrationForm) }} {{ form_end(registrationForm) }}
{% endblock %} {% endblock %}

View File

@ -3,7 +3,8 @@
{% block title %}Log in!{% endblock %} {% block title %}Log in!{% endblock %}
{% block body %} {% block body %}
<form method="post"> <form method="post" class="mb-3">
<h1 class="h3 mb-3 font-weight-normal">Veuillez-vous connecter</h1>
{% if error %} {% if error %}
<div class="alert alert-danger">{{ error.messageKey|trans(error.messageData, 'security') }}</div> <div class="alert alert-danger">{{ error.messageKey|trans(error.messageData, 'security') }}</div>
{% endif %} {% endif %}
@ -14,11 +15,12 @@
</div> </div>
{% endif %} {% endif %}
<h1 class="h3 mb-3 font-weight-normal">Veuillez-vous connecter</h1> <label for="inputEmail" class="form-label">Email</label>
<label for="inputEmail">Email</label> <input type="email" value="{{ last_username }}" name="email" id="inputEmail" class="form-control"
<input type="email" value="{{ last_username }}" name="email" id="inputEmail" class="form-control" autocomplete="email" required autofocus> autocomplete="email" required autofocus>
<label for="inputPassword">Mot de passe</label> <label for="inputPassword" class="form-label">Mot de passe</label>
<input type="password" name="password" id="inputPassword" class="form-control" autocomplete="current-password" required> <input type="password" name="password" id="inputPassword" class="form-control" autocomplete="current-password"
required>
<input type="hidden" name="_csrf_token" <input type="hidden" name="_csrf_token"
value="{{ csrf_token('authenticate') }}" value="{{ csrf_token('authenticate') }}"
@ -35,6 +37,7 @@
</div> </div>
#} #}
<a class="btn btn-outline-success mt-4" href="{{ path('app_register') }}">S'incrire</a>
<button class="btn btn-primary mt-4" type="submit"> <button class="btn btn-primary mt-4" type="submit">
Se connecter Se connecter
</button> </button>